> > I am looking for the information extracted by VOMS plugins. I could find
> > only the FQANs, host:port and VO.
> > But I am interested in the voms server DN and not just the host:port name.
> > 
> > Is there a way to get the voms extension issuer DN rather than just the
> > host:port information?
> 
> Yes.  That information is included in the AC.  Since you are using Java, 
> you may want to look at VOMSAttribute.getIssuer() and 
> VOMSAttribute.getIssuerX509().

> > The VOMS PIP and sample PDP are straightforward to follow once understanding
> > that simple model (as opposed to something more complicated like GridShib).
> > 
> > If the VOMS PIP is configured in the authorization chain its
> > collectAttributes method is invoked.  If the VOMS PDP is also configured,
> > its isPermitted method is invoked. The PIP and PDP are not dependent on each
> > other for compiling or running, but the PIP will deposit VOMS attributes
> > into the MessageContext by way of the caller's public credentials.  So when
> > you say "returned" by the PIP, that is not quite what is happening, the PIP
> > instead places the information where other classes (including services) can
> > access it.
> > 
> > Here is the stored object, houses mainly an ordered list of Strings (the
> > VOMS attribute strings):

> > Creating another PDP should be straightforward, copy code from the VomsPDP
> > class at that link, in particular this retrieval part:
> > 
> >         AttributeInformation info = null;
> >         Set credSet = peer.getPublicCredentials();
> >         Iterator creds = credSet.iterator();
> >         while (creds.hasNext()) {
> >             Object o = creds.next();
> >             if (o instanceof AttributeInformation) {
> >                 info = (AttributeInformation) o;
> >                 break;
> >             }
> >         }
> > 
> >         Vector rolesVector = null;
> >         VomsCredentialInformation vomsinfo = null;
> >         if (info == null) {
> >             logger.info("cannot retrieve credential info from message
> > context");
> >         } else {
> >             if (!(info instanceof VomsCredentialInformation)) {
> >                 throw new Exception("credenital info from " +
> >                         "message context is not VOMS: incompatible PIP");
> >             } else {
> >                 vomsinfo = (VomsCredentialInformation) info;
> >             }
> > 
> >             rolesVector = vomsinfo.getAttrs();
> >         }
